Geocache Description:



This cache placement is a resurrection of an oldy but a goody, called Just Ducky (GC4CB), placed by SNOBURD. Thanks SNOBURD, for placing a quality cache. It had been archived when two cachers decided to give up on the hunt, on different occasions, before they got to the actual posted coordinates, and the original cache owner no longer lives in the area to be able to check on it.

After making the hike today myself, I found the original cache still intact in its original location. The round trip hike took me about 1 hour and 13 minutes, which included bushwhacking on the way in. I'd count on at least an hour and a half to grab this one. I removed the original cache container, and it's contents, and replaced it with a nice new (and dry) ammo can. The previous cache contents were quite damp and mildewed, and not worth finding. Therefore, the new cache container contains new trade items and a new log book and pen. I thought about changing the name of the cache to "When the going get tough, the tough get going," but I decided against it. You'll understand after you find it.

This cache is located only 2' off the trail, but the trail is very overgrown and muddy in spots. Boots, pants, long sleeves and gloves are a must when attempting this cache. I also recommend taking some water with you on the hunt, as well as some bug spray. The trail leading to this cache is very overgrown in the summer time. The terrain rating above is for winter time attempts. Summertime attempts are worthy of a 4 star rating for terrain. A machete would definitely see some action on this one!

Park at N35 40.257' W088 56.662. It requires a 0.8 mile hike on trail. It is a 0.65 mile hike if you make a bee-line for it from the parking coords, but I don't recommend it. It has been accomplished before, however. Cache is located on public land. Land surrounded by posted private land. No need to trespass. No need to venture off-trail but trail is washed out at one point. Press forward.
